Technical Implementation and Solutions for Data Middle Platform (Data中台英文版)
In the digital age, businesses are increasingly relying on data-driven decision-making to gain a competitive edge. The concept of a data middle platform (data中台英文版) has emerged as a critical solution to streamline data management, integration, and analysis. This article delves into the technical aspects of implementing a data middle platform, providing actionable insights and solutions for businesses looking to leverage data effectively.
What is a Data Middle Platform?
A data middle platform (data中台英文版) is a centralized system designed to integrate, process, and manage data from multiple sources. It serves as a bridge between raw data and actionable insights, enabling businesses to make informed decisions in real-time. The platform typically includes tools for data ingestion, storage, processing, governance, and visualization.
Key features of a data middle platform include:
- Data Integration: Ability to pull data from diverse sources, such as databases, APIs, IoT devices, and cloud storage.
- Data Governance: Ensuring data quality, consistency, and compliance with regulatory standards.
- Data Processing: Tools for transforming raw data into meaningful information through ETL (Extract, Transform, Load) processes.
- Data Storage: Scalable storage solutions to handle large volumes of data.
- Data Analysis: Advanced analytics capabilities, including machine learning and AI-driven insights.
- Data Visualization: User-friendly interfaces for presenting data in a comprehensible format.
Technical Architecture of a Data Middle Platform
The technical architecture of a data middle platform is designed to handle the complexities of modern data ecosystems. Below is a detailed breakdown of its core components:
1. Data Ingestion Layer
This layer is responsible for collecting data from various sources. It supports real-time and batch data ingestion, ensuring that data is captured accurately and efficiently.
- Real-time Data Streams: Tools like Apache Kafka or RabbitMQ are commonly used for real-time data streaming.
- Batch Data Processing: Frameworks like Apache Spark or Hadoop are used for batch data processing.
2. Data Storage Layer
The storage layer is where data is stored for further processing and analysis. It includes both structured and unstructured data storage solutions.
- Relational Databases: For structured data storage (e.g., MySQL, PostgreSQL).
- NoSQL Databases: For unstructured data storage (e.g., MongoDB, Cassandra).
- Data Warehouses: For large-scale data storage and analytics (e.g., Amazon Redshift, Snowflake).
3. Data Processing Layer
This layer involves the transformation and enrichment of raw data into actionable insights.
- ETL Tools: Tools like Apache NiFi or Talend are used for Extract, Transform, and Load operations.
- Data Enrichment: Adding context to raw data using external sources or APIs.
4. Data Governance Layer
Data governance ensures that data is accurate, consistent, and compliant with regulatory standards.
- Data Quality Management: Tools like Great Expectations are used to validate and clean data.
- Metadata Management: Systems like Apache Atlas are used to manage metadata and ensure data lineage.
5. Data Analysis Layer
This layer provides advanced analytics capabilities, enabling businesses to derive insights from data.
- Machine Learning: Frameworks like TensorFlow or PyTorch are used for predictive analytics.
- AI-Driven Insights: Tools like AWS SageMaker or Google AI are used for AI-powered decision-making.
6. Data Visualization Layer
The visualization layer presents data in a user-friendly format, making it easier for stakeholders to understand and act on insights.
- BI Tools: Tools like Tableau, Power BI, or Looker are used for creating dashboards and reports.
- Custom Visualizations: Frameworks like D3.js are used for creating interactive and custom visualizations.
Solutions for Implementing a Data Middle Platform
Implementing a data middle platform requires careful planning and execution. Below are some practical solutions to help businesses achieve their goals:
1. Choose the Right Technology Stack
Selecting the appropriate technology stack is crucial for the success of your data middle platform. Consider the following factors:
- Scalability: Ensure that the platform can handle large volumes of data and scale as your business grows.
- Integration: Choose tools that support seamless integration with your existing systems and data sources.
- Cost-Effectiveness: Evaluate the total cost of ownership (TCO) of different solutions.
2. Leverage Cloud-Based Solutions
Cloud-based data middle platforms offer several advantages, including scalability, flexibility, and cost-efficiency. Popular cloud platforms include:
- AWS: Offers services like Amazon Redshift, S3, and EMR for data storage and processing.
- Azure: Provides tools like Azure Synapse Analytics and Azure Machine Learning for data analytics and AI.
- Google Cloud: Offers services like BigQuery and Vertex AI for large-scale data processing and machine learning.
3. Ensure Data Security and Compliance
Data security and compliance are critical concerns, especially with the increasing regulatory requirements. Implement the following measures:
- Data Encryption: Encrypt data at rest and in transit to protect against unauthorized access.
- Access Control: Use role-based access control (RBAC) to ensure that only authorized personnel can access sensitive data.
- Compliance Frameworks: Adhere to regulatory standards like GDPR, HIPAA, or CCPA.
4. Invest in Data Literacy
For a data middle platform to be effective, your team needs to be data-literate. Provide training and resources to help employees understand and utilize data effectively.
- Data Training Programs: Offer workshops or courses on data analysis, visualization, and interpretation.
- Data Democratization: Encourage a culture where data is accessible and usable across all levels of the organization.
5. Monitor and Optimize Performance
Continuous monitoring and optimization are essential to ensure that your data middle platform operates efficiently.
- Performance Monitoring: Use tools like Apache JMeter or New Relic to monitor the performance of your data pipelines.
- Optimization Techniques: Regularly review and optimize your data processing workflows to improve performance.
The Role of Digital Twin and Digital Visualization
In addition to the technical aspects of a data middle platform, digital twin and digital visualization play a crucial role in enhancing decision-making.
1. Digital Twin
A digital twin is a virtual replica of a physical system or process. It enables businesses to simulate and analyze real-world scenarios in a controlled environment.
- Applications of Digital Twin:
- Predictive Maintenance: Use digital twins to predict equipment failures and schedule maintenance.
- Process Optimization: Simulate different scenarios to optimize business processes.
- Product Development: Use digital twins to test and refine product designs.
2. Digital Visualization
Digital visualization involves presenting data in a way that is easy to understand and interpret. It is a key component of a data middle platform, enabling stakeholders to make informed decisions.
- Benefits of Digital Visualization:
- Improved Decision-Making: Clear and concise visualizations help stakeholders make better decisions.
- Enhanced Communication: Digital visualizations facilitate effective communication of complex data.
- Real-Time Insights: Interactive visualizations provide real-time insights, enabling businesses to respond to changes quickly.
Conclusion
A data middle platform (data中台英文版) is a powerful tool for businesses looking to leverage data for competitive advantage. By integrating data from multiple sources, processing it, and presenting it in a user-friendly format, a data middle platform enables businesses to make informed decisions in real-time.
To implement a successful data middle platform, businesses need to choose the right technology stack, ensure data security and compliance, invest in data literacy, and continuously monitor and optimize performance. Additionally, leveraging digital twin and digital visualization can further enhance the value of your data middle platform.
If you're ready to explore the benefits of a data middle platform, 申请试用 today and see how it can transform your business. Don't miss out on the opportunity to gain a competitive edge with cutting-edge data solutions.
申请试用申请试用申请试用
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。